Replicate Study Designs: Advanced Methods for Bioequivalence Assessment

Replicate study designs are essential for bioequivalence assessment of highly variable drugs, reducing sample sizes by up to 75% while maintaining statistical rigor. Learn how RSABE works, which design to choose, and common pitfalls to avoid.
